Technical Specifications
Side-by-side comparison of Xeon 6505P and Core i5-14600KF

Xeon 6505P
The Xeon 6505P is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 24 February 2025 (less than a year ago). It is based on the Granite Rapids (2024−2025) architecture. It features 12 cores and 24 threads. Base frequency is 2.2 GHz, with boost up to 4.1 GHz. L3 cache: 48 MB (total). L2 cache: 2 MB (per core). Built on Intel 3 nm process technology. Socket: LGA4710. Thermal design power (TDP): 150 Watt. Memory support: DDR5(6400MT/s). Passmark benchmark score: 39,341 points. Launch price was $563.

Core i5-14600KF
The Core i5-14600KF is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 17 October 2023 (2 years ago). It is based on the Raptor Lake-R (2023−2025) architecture. It features 14 cores and 20 threads. Base frequency is 3.5 GHz, with boost up to 5.3 GHz. L3 cache: 24 MB (total). L2 cache: 2 MB (per core). Built on Intel 7 nm process technology. Socket: LGA1700. Thermal design power (TDP): 125 Watt. Memory support: DDR5-5600, DDR4-3200. Passmark benchmark score: 38,664 points. Launch price was $294.
Processing Power
The Xeon 6505P packs 12 cores / 24 threads, while the Core i5-14600KF offers 14 cores / 20 threads — the Core i5-14600KF has 2 more cores. Boost clocks reach 4.1 GHz on the Xeon 6505P versus 5.3 GHz on the Core i5-14600KF — a 25.5% clock advantage for the Core i5-14600KF (base: 2.2 GHz vs 3.5 GHz). The Xeon 6505P uses the Granite Rapids (2024−2025) architecture (Intel 3 nm), while the Core i5-14600KF uses Raptor Lake-R (2023−2025) (Intel 7 nm). In PassMark, the Xeon 6505P scores 39,341 against the Core i5-14600KF's 38,664 — a 1.7% lead for the Xeon 6505P. L3 cache: 48 MB (total) on the Xeon 6505P vs 24 MB (total) on the Core i5-14600KF.

Memory & Platform
The Xeon 6505P uses the LGA4710 socket (PCIe 5.0), while the Core i5-14600KF uses LGA1700 (PCIe 5.0) — making them incompatible on the same motherboard. Maximum memory speed reaches 6400 on the Xeon 6505P versus DDR5-5600 on the Core i5-14600KF — the Xeon 6505P supports 199.7% faster memory, which can translate to measurable gains in memory-sensitive workloads. The Xeon 6505P supports up to 4096 of RAM compared to 192 GB — 182.1% more capacity for professional workloads. Memory channels: 8 (Xeon 6505P) vs 2 (Core i5-14600KF). PCIe lanes: 88 (Xeon 6505P) vs 20 (Core i5-14600KF) — the Xeon 6505P offers 68 more lanes for additional GPUs or NVMe drives. Chipset compatibility: LGA4710 (Xeon 6505P) and Intel 700 Series,Intel 600 Series (Core i5-14600KF).

Advanced Features
Only the Core i5-14600KF has an unlocked multiplier for overclocking — a significant advantage for enthusiasts seeking extra performance. Only the Xeon 6505P supports AVX-512 instructions — important for machine learning and scientific applications. Virtualization support: VT-x, VT-d (Xeon 6505P) vs Yes (Core i5-14600KF). Primary use case: Core i5-14600KF targets Desktop. Direct competitor: Xeon 6505P rivals EPYC 9334.
